What Renters Actually Want in a Downtown Apartment
When people tour downtown Calgary rentals now, they are looking well beyond the view. They want layouts that work hard, not just look good on a listing. Square footage matters less than how that space functions day to day.
Some of the biggest non-negotiables:
Floorplans that make sense, with real bedroom separation and room for a desk
Honest storage, from closets that actually hold your life to thoughtful kitchen cabinetry
Usable balconies, not just “step-out” ledges you never sit on
Rooms that can flip between work, entertaining, and downtime without feeling cramped
Comfort is just as important. Natural light can change how you feel through the whole day, especially if you work from home part-time. Quality finishes that stand up to real use, reliable in-suite laundry, and soundproofing that lets you sleep even when 17th Avenue is buzzing nearby all add up to a calmer home base.
Then there are the smart conveniences that quietly simplify your life:
Keyless entry so you are not juggling keys on late nights
Secure parcel rooms, because online shopping is just part of modern living
Bike storage for people who would rather ride to the office or the river
Parking options that fit different lifestyles, from drivers to mostly-walkers
Flexible lease terms and clear pricing are also a big deal. Many renters want room to grow, change jobs, or try a new neighbourhood without feeling locked into something that does not match their reality a year from now.

How to Shortlist the Right Downtown Apartment for You
With so many options in the core, it helps to have a game plan before you start booking tours. Think less about finding the “perfect” building and more about finding the right fit for how you actually live.
On tours, ask questions that get past the glossy brochure:
What are typical internet speeds and provider options?
How well do the walls and windows block sound from neighbours and traffic?
How busy do common spaces and the gym get at peak hours?
How are maintenance requests handled, and how quickly?
Online listings can tell you a lot if you read between the lines. Look for real photos, detailed floorplans, and reviews that mention day-to-day living, not just move-in impressions. When comparing similar buildings, put them side by side:
Square footage and layout practicality
Storage, including closets, kitchen design, and bike or locker options
Amenity value, especially if it lets you skip external memberships or co-working fees
How the space supports the life you want, not just what fits your budget this second
If you can, visit at different times of day. Morning will show you commute patterns. Midday will hint at noise and light. Evenings or late nights will tell you how the area actually feels when you are most likely to be home.
